[Unknown]

Add it after this:

<meta content="mshtml 6.00.2600.0" name="generator" />

Like this:

<link rel="alternate" type="application/rss+xml" href="', $scripturl, '?type=rss2;limit=20;action=.xml" />

Quote from: Oldiesmann on November 22, 2004, 11:56:25 AM
One of the great features in SMF is its XML and RSS functions. With one simple option enabled, SMF is capable of generating RSS and XML feeds for your board's news, member profiles and latest topics. Mozilla Firefox displays a special icon in the status bar when it detects an RSS feed on a site and even allows you to add RSS feeds to your bookmarks ("live bookmarks" - creates a folder in your bookmarks list for each feed and then puts the links generated by that feed in that folder, allowing you to easily access them). Anyway, Kelnage indicated that it would be nice to see SMF automatically "advertise" the fact that you've got RSS feeds on your board. Here's how you do that:

First, make sure you've got it enabled (Admin -> Edit Features and Options -> Enable XML/RSS News).

Next:

Themes/yourtheme/index.template.php

Find
// Show all the relative links, such as help, search, contents, and the like.
echo '
<link rel="help" href="', $scripturl, '?action=help" target="_blank" />
<link rel="search" href="' . $scripturl . '?action=search" />
<link rel="contents" href="', $scripturl, '" />';


Add after
// If RSS/XML news is enabled, indicate that an RSS feed is available
if (!empty($modSettings['xmlnews_enable']))
echo '
<link rel="alternate" type="application/rss+xml" title="RSS" href="', $scripturl, '?type=rss;action=.xml;limit=20" />';


You can change that to your liking. Check out Sources/News.php for more info on all the XML feeds available. Once again, thanks to Kelnage for mentioning how to "advertise" the feed.

Don't know if this has been mentioned, but if you're getting the current date (or the same date) for all of your RSS feed items (and that's not right), then you need to make a change to your Source/News.php file:

Search for 'pubDate' in News.php and change all of these:

gmdate('D, d M Y H:i:s T'  ......

To these:

gmdate('D, d M Y H:i:s \G\M\T'   .....

What's happening is that your machine is generating "UTC" for the gmdate timezone and "UTC"
is not a valid part of RFC 822 time format. It has to be either "UT" or "GMT".  Sigh.
